Hi! I've been lurking without creating an account and when I saw this little June group I decided it was time to join! :)

I had my first meeting with a Dr on Jan 7th, went right into nutrition appts on Jan 17th and it was kind of a whirlwind after that with tests one after the other: Upper GI, EKG, stress test, ECG, sleep study...etc. I was cleared by all of the Dr's. The only thing wrong was sleep apnea, which was a bit of a surprise, so I've been using a CPAP machine since the end of March. I was cleared by nutrition in March after having lost 5% of my starting weight (part of my program instead of a liquid pre-op diet) and met with my surgeon last Friday to go over everything and sign consents. That made things more real! I'm awaiting surgery approval from insurance but don't expect any issues. My surgery date is June 17th!

No pre op liquid diet but I have been tracking calories and making better choices over the last 3 months and the surgeon was happy with the 10 pounds I've managed to lose since my last visit. I'm not since that's so little for 3 months although I really have only been getting stricter with myself for two months. Still not very much. I've done Keto and Atkins before so watching carbs and Protein is something I am familiar with. I'm getting gradually used to having 1200 calories or less a day. I've signed the consent forms.

I cleaned out two Grocery Outlet stores of Siggi's plain yogurt today. It was 2 for a dollar. 16 g of protein, 6 carbs, 4g of sugar and 90 calories. They are so creamy and delicious and provide a lot of protein. Usually they are 2.00 each at the other stores so I stocked up but it was maybe 8 or 9 in total.
